Subject: Deep-link routing ownership

Effective next sprint, deep-link routing in the Fennick mobile app moves off my plate. All route-table changes, universal-link validation, and the fallback web handler transfer with it. Pending release notes for 3.2 are drafted. Direct future routing questions and release sign-offs to the new owner.

account owner for hahig-fahag: Pelael Istax Novys

Colleagues,

Following last week's review, we must decide whether to extend forward contracts covering our Veldane import exposure through next fiscal year. Rates have moved against us roughly four percent since spring, and Treasury estimates unhedged exposure at a level exceeding our stated risk tolerance. Heads of department should confirm projected foreign-currency spend by Thursday so Annika can finalise the hedge ratio. Please treat the figures as sensitive. The hedge sizing also reflects an undisclosed element of our plans.

internal memo for tagef-hadup: Gross margin on Ulaath came in at 15 percent against a plan of 5 percent. Only 7 of the 120 pilot accounts renewed Ulaath, so a churn review is set for October 15.

**14:22** — Undo/redo corruption confirmed in Plottery Canvas 5.3. Redo stack dropped connector edits after a plugin-triggered batch operation, leaving diagrams in mixed states. Root cause: plugins calling the mutation API outside a transaction frame. Hotfix enforces frame boundaries; plugins using raw mutations will now get a rejection error. External authors should retest undo paths against the patched build. The affected release is identified by the trace token below.

session token of hahop-yahif = htk31_138eb45c7d40b38b91415eca52da01d

Subject: Scanline barcode integration cut-over — summary. Cut-over finished last night. Warehouse scanners at the Dorbury site now post directly to the new intake gateway; the legacy bridge is disabled but not yet decommissioned. All scanner traffic is TLS-terminated at the gateway, payloads are validated against the v2 schema, and rejects are quarantined rather than dropped. Nothing runs with elevated privileges. Please review the auth and rate-limit posture before we retire the bridge. The gateway's effective configuration is as follows.

settings of tagug-fajof:
[zorwyn]
host = zorwyn.nelvrosys.corp
user = zorwyn_svc
database = zorwyn_prod